The District Building Features
- Year Built: 2015
- Developer: Boulevard Investments
- Floors / Units: 4 Stories / 59 Units
- Building Type: Boutique Low-Rise
- Pet Policy: Pets Allowed with Board Approval
- Zoning: Residential / Mixed Use
The District Amenities & Features
Residents at The District enjoy access to a range of premium amenities, designed to make city living effortless:
- Secured Heated Underground Parking: Titled parking stalls with an additional indoor guest parking area.
- Modern Designer Kitchens: Featuring sleek two-tone cabinetry, quartz countertops, and high-end gas cooktops.
- Sound-Resistant Construction: Built with 1.5 inches of concrete topping on floors to ensure a quiet, private living environment.
- Work-From-Home Spaces: Many units include thoughtfully designed built-in office nooks and tech-ready wiring.

What are condo fees and what do they typically cover?
Condo fees (or maintenance fees) are monthly contributions from each owner that go towards the building’s shared expenses. In Edmonton, these typically cover professional management, reserve fund contributions, landscaping, snow removal, common area maintenance (like hallways and lobbies), and building insurance. In many buildings, they also include utilities like heat and water.
What is a reserve fund and why is it important?
A reserve fund is a mandatory savings account maintained by the condo corporation to pay for major repairs and replacements of the building’s common elements over time (e.g., roof replacement, window upgrades, boiler replacement). A healthy reserve fund is crucial because it helps prevent large, unexpected special assessments (a lump-sum bill for each owner) when major work is needed.

What should I look for in the condo documents?
When you make an offer on a condo, it’s critical to review the condo documents. The key items to examine are the Reserve Fund Study (to ensure it’s well-funded), the annual budget, the board meeting minutes (to check for upcoming issues), and the bylaws (to understand rules regarding pets, renovations, etc.). What are the main benefits of condo living?
The primary benefits of condo living are a low-maintenance lifestyle (no shoveling snow or cutting grass), access to shared amenities (like fitness centres, pools, or social rooms), enhanced security, and often a lower purchase price compared to a single-family home in the same neighbourhood. It’s an ideal choice for first-time buyers, downsizers, and busy professionals.
